  • From peter_szilagyi:

    Tomorrow (12th Nov) Google will publish a security release (CVE-2020-28362) for #golang, in the form of Go v1.15.5 and v1.14.12.This is a critical release for #Ethereum! We will push a new Geth release with it, but if you use an older version, you’ll need to rebuild yourself!
